Planning a Trip to Puerto Rico? 6 Things You Should Not Forget to Bring

Updated: Sep 13, 2022

A beautiful island destination in the Caribbean, Puerto Rico has a lot to offer for all kinds of travelers. Whether you love spending long hours on the beach or going on exhilarating hikes in search of hidden natural treasures, Puerto Rico has something for everyone. It is an especially perfect escape for people who like to pack their itineraries with a blend of sightseeing and adventure activities. But with so much to do, you might be wondering what to pack for your next Puerto Rico vacation. Well, fret not, because we have you covered with our list of essentials for an unforgettable getaway to the Island of Enchantment. Read on to know what they are.

  • Comfortable shoes Whether you wish to explore the charming cobblestone street of Old San Juan or go on a day-long adventure to El Yunque National Forest, you will be walking a lot. This is why it is crucial that you bring comfortable footwear. While flats and flip flops are ideal for the beach, you should also bring a pair of hiking shoes if you plan of going on a Puerto Rico hiking tour.

  • Sunscreen Since you will be out in the sun for a better part of the day, sunscreen is non-negotiable as it will protect your skin against the harmful UV rays of the sun. Make sure you pick a reef-safe sunscreen with SPF 30 or higher.

  • Bathing suits Puerto Rico has some pretty picturesque beaches, some of which are uncrowded and untouched. So, don’t forget to pack your bathing suits.

  • Light and breezy clothing Puerto Rico enjoys warm temperatures all year round. So, no matter when you choose to visit, you should carry light and breezy clothing that keeps you cool and comfortable all through the day and into the night. Natural fabrics, such as linen and cotton, are usually recommended. Women should carry sundresses, shorts, skirts, and so on, while men can wear linen shirts, t-shirts, khaki shorts, and so on.

  • Hat Keep your face protected against the sun while also taking your personal style to the next level with a wide-brimmed hat. It can come in especially handy on beaches that do not have sufficient natural shade.

  • Bag to carry your essentials Whether you carry a bunch of stuff or not, you will still need a bag for your everyday essentials, such as your water bottles, camera, sunglasses, wallets, etc. A backpack is an ideal choice as you can walk around with it all day.

So, there you have it, our list of things you MUST carry with you on your Puerto Rico vacation. In addition to these, you should also carry a few other things, such as beach bags, sunglasses, mosquito repellant, and so on, to make your trip even more fun and hassle-free.
